Designed to allow the user to track his or her progress in rate of punches per minute, force of punches, and endurance over time via logging training session data with LoadVUE. Loadstar Sensor’s Boxing Bag Sensors for Boxer Training

Slide 7

The Solution By integrating one tilt resistant load cell into a punching bag apparatus, training data, such as frequency and intensity of punches, can easily be logged and analyzed to optimize and calibrate workouts. Parts Used: 1 iLoad TR 50lb Load Cell 1 TX-300TA Adapter 2 Rod End Male RH (½ -20) LoadVUE software Total time to setup: 10 minutes
